Welcome to an incredible world of opulence and splendor, where impeccable service reigns supreme and luxury beckons at every turn. Elegant accommodations, fine dining featuring an array of cuisines, world-class gaming, plus legendary entertainment and special events, have made the Caesars Palace name internationally renowned for more than 35 years.
 

At the Caesars Palace Casino you will find more than 129,000 square feet of casino space. Everything from high limit slots to your favorite table game.
 

Setting the gold standard for entertainment and events in a resort city widely regarded as the Entertainment Capital of the World, Caesars Palace has built its global reputation with a roster of superstar performers and legendary sports champions.
 

The luxurious spa and fitness center features treatment rooms that offer a full selection of services such as massages, body treatments, wraps, salt glows, baths, Vichy showers, a coed relaxation room and juice bar with outdoor terrace seating overlooking our beautiful pool area.
 

The names on the storefronts of the Forum Shops are legendary, the merchandise inside is the best the world has to offer. At Caesars Palace, you will find more than 120 shops in two elegant settings.

Deluxe Room Description

 
A Caesars Palace original, Classic guest rooms range in size from 300 – 400 square feet and are found within the Forum, Roman and Centurion towers.

Featuring a wealth of standard amenities, these bedchambers exude a cool, only-in-Vegas vibe with your choice of one king or two double beds. Classic guest rooms include a cozy sitting area, wardrobe closet and our signature Caesars-style marble bathroom.

  • Armoire with 27” TV

  • Iron and ironing board
  • Bedside alarm clock and phone
  • Electronic in-room safe
  • High-speed internet access
  • Choice of king or two doubles
  • Forum, Roman and Centurion towers

Dining

 
Restaurant Guy Savoy -
Van Gogh expressed himself with paint, while Beethoven shared his brilliance with the world through the piano. Guy’s canvas is your plate, and he bares his soul with culinary creations that are festive, fresh and delicious — even poetic.  Restaurant Guy Savoy, designed by Jean-Michel Wilmotte, will soon occupy the second floor of the Augustus Tower, affording an enviable view of the classically-inspired architecture and statuary of the Roman Plaza. 
 

808 - Acclaimed chef Jean-Marie Josselin brings a taste of Hawaii and exquisite Euro-pacific cuisine to Caesars Palace with 808. The restaurant offers the chef’s Hawaiian-themed fusion signature cuisine, which spotlights exciting elements of Thai, Indian, Japanese, Chinese, Italian, and French fine dining.
 

Bradley Ogden - Famed Bay Area chef Bradley Ogden, whose new take on classic “farm fresh” American cuisine has earned him national acclaim and a gallery of top culinary awards, opened his first restaurant outside of California at Caesars Palace.   Ogden rose to national prominence as the executive chef for San Francisco’s renowned Campton Place Hotel.
 

Empress Court - Authentic Chinese cuisine and American Chinese cuisine favorites have a luxurious home in the Empress Court restaurant of Caesars Palace, named in USA Today among the top authentic Cantonese restaurants in the United States. 

 

Hyakumi - The Hyakumi (pronounced ya-Coo-me) Japanese Restaurant & Sushi Bar offers fresh sushi and sashimi prepared by master chef’s, Teppan Yaki-style cooking and Japanese à la carte dining.  À la carte dinner selections include combination plates featuring such favorites as Beef, Chicken or Fish Teriyaki, Yakitori, Shrimp and Vegetable Tempura.

 

Mesa Grill - Award-winning chef, best-selling cookbook author, and popular television personality Bobby Flay brings the vibrant Southwestern cuisine of his acclaimed Mesa Grill to Las Vegas with his first restaurant outside of New York City at Caesars Palace.  "My goal with Mesa Grill has always been to create boldly flavored food in a high-energy environment," said Flay.

 

Neros - Specializing in dry-aged prime beef, tender chops, fresh fish and seafood, Neros boasts tantalizing American contemporary dinner selections for the most discriminating palates.  Neros Chef Sean Griffin has created signature cuisine for the restaurant. Some of the entrees are classic favorites, but none is ordinary, and each is artistically presented in the tradition of great culinarians. 
 

Terrazza - Savor the tastes of authentic Italian cuisine with risotto, antipasti, soups, fresh fish and seafood, the chef’s own pasta, just baked pizza and focaccia breads.  The romantic atmosphere and fine cuisine provide an intimate fine dining experience that will be long remembered.
